摘要

A study was conducted on the density fluctuation of counterions within aqueou droplets containing no macroions by Monte Carlo simulations. In terms of mean-square dipole moment, the fluctuation grows and becomes saturated as the counterin concentration was increased. As such, the mean-square dipole was found to be proportional to the volume of the microdroplet and was much greater than that induced by particle fluctuations alone, which was estimated from the mean-field theory.
